Kamesha's usage pattern, beyond the headline number
Splitting Kamesha's full recorded timeline at 1990, 40% of its total births fall in the more recent half of the record versus 60% in the earlier half -- the name was more prevalent in its earlier era than it is today. Its quietest year on record was 2009, with just 6 recorded births -- worth weighing against the 1990 peak of 67 to see the full range of the name's swing in popularity.

Kamesha by decade
1980s is the heaviest window (461 births, 42% of the file).
1980s was Kamesha's strongest decade.
461 babies received the name during that ten-year window, about 42% of all-time use.
